Transaction 5a4551bb5f1561e63111843237075b7f7e9f712258fa42e9c8dab77ffceb107d
4 Input
2 Outputs
- 5a4551bb5f1561e63111843237075b7f7e9f712258fa42e9c8dab77ffceb107d:0
- 5a4551bb5f1561e63111843237075b7f7e9f712258fa42e9c8dab77ffceb107d:1
value 118277739
address 12t4orK3FLhPmYoNiGJMmTdfuCdbQpfXwZ
value 131383
address 1MPp5PiyFFLPdbtNVERKZEQM9KtVm4Hmyn